Lerm-IT

Blog traitant de technologies informatiques. Logiciel libre, AdminSys, DevOps et GNU/Linux !

16 Oct 2008

[Apache2] Encodage de caractère

Il est fréquent qu’après la réinstallation d’un serveur apache2, que nos caractères spéciaux (é, à, û, ÿ, …) ne s’affiche pas correctement. Ceci peut être dû à plusieurs choses.

Soit vous n’avez pas bien spécifié votre encodage dans votre page web avec la balise :

<?xml version="1.0&Prime; encoding="ISO-8859-1&Prime; ?>

Soit votre serveur ne prend pas par défaut l’encodage de vos pages. Par exemples pour l’encodage ISO-8859-1. Il faut rajouter (ou décommenter) dans votre httpd.conf la ligne :

AddDefaultCharset ISO-8859-1